Kaluu is a fictional character appearing inAmerican comic books published byMarvel Comics.

The character first appeared in the story "From the Nameless Nowhere Comes... Kaluu!" inStrange Tales #147 (Aug. 1966).[1] The first five pages were written byStan Lee, withDenny O'Neil writing the other half of the story (credited as "Our Vacationin' Sorcerer" and "Our Sorcerer's Apprentice", respectively), andBill Everett provided all the art.[2]
Kaluu was born over five hundred years ago in the mystic city ofKamar-Taj in theHimalayan Mountains. He and theAncient One trained in magic together and worked to eliminate disease, poverty, and suffering from Kamar-Taj. He later conquered Kamar-Taj using his magic and paralyzed the Ancient One with a magical bolt before being forced to flee to the dimension of Raggador.[3]
Centuries later, Kaluu escapes and attempts to steal theBook of the Vishanti before being defeated byDoctor Strange and sealed in a separate dimension.[4][5]
Kaluu later escapes, reforms, and becomes a businessman, ally of Doctor Strange, and member of theMighty Avengers.[6][7][8][9]
Kaluu has the ability to manipulate magical forces for a vast number of effects, including levitation, teleportation, energy projection, conjuration of small physical objects, physical transformation of objects, and the tapping of extra-dimensional energy by invoking entities or objects of power existing in dimensions tangential to Earth's through the recitation of spells. He has used this skill to render himself immortal. He also has the powers of mesmerism, thought-casting, illusion-casting, and astral projection.
According to the back story of the character, Kaluu is possibly the most powerful living human black magician. Kaluu's magic derives not only from personal, universal and dimensional powers: he has powers gained through the tapping of the life forces of living beings and the manipulation of the environment in certain ways that have destructive side effects.
Kaluu has used mystical means to render himself immortal. He does not age, but he can be killed by external means.
Kaluu is a master of various Asian martial arts, but prefers not to engage in physical combat. He has extensively studied sorcery and possesses vast knowledge of black magical lore.
Kaluu formerly wore an eye-patch covering his left eye, though this eye has since been restored.
